Product Description
SingStar bundle includes game + 2 USB microphones.
Packed with new features, for the first time ever SingStar lets you personalise your playlists by downloading the songs of your choice – so you can sing along to what you want, when you want it.
Customise your SingStar experience by downloading the latest tracks and menu skins from the SingStore (an in-game shop that is easy to use and accessible directly from in-game), set the world alight by uploading your best performances to the online SingStar community and go wild with superstar moves with the exclusive new silver microphones.
Download the entire PlayStation 2 back catalogue of songs (more than 300, as well as new songs available online to create bespoke playlists saved to either the memory stick or the hard disk drive. Share your performances as you instantly upload photos and videos captured via the EyeToy camera, taking the best bits on the go on your PSP – so you can be a star wherever you are…
Features:
- Your Playlist – Select and sing the songs you want.
- 300+ Songs – Entire SingStar PlayStation 2 catalogue and more available for download on day one.
- Customisable – New skins, new voice effects & artist images from SingStar online.
- My SingStar – All new SingStar online community allows users to upload and share audio feedback, EyeToy performances, EyeToy Snapshots & Scores.
- Connectivity – Transfer your best bits from PLAYSTATION 3 to PSP system and take your performances with you on-the-go.
- New Microphones – Designed exclusively to replicate mics used by artists.
- Suggestions – SingStar makes content suggestions based on users’ downloading choices.
- Alerts – When new tracks are available for download.
- Slick New Look – The visual style has evolved with a stylish new look that is true to the SingStar heritage and familiar for SingStar fans.
- PSP Compatibility – Save vocal/ EyeToy performances on memory stick.

 | The Last Singstar???
 Reviewed by Anthony from Opotiki, NZ on December 10th, 2007
OK... The only negative point has been that there isn't 300+ songs on day one @ the singstore, but they'll get there. At the time of release the US didn't even have a singstore. The songs are $2.90 each and although to some that may seem a little over priced as it works out cheaper to purchase the PS2 versions, you can filter out those songs you could never sing.
Download time was pretty quick and song size seems to be 60 - 80MB and are SD format so you may have to start deleteing demos or those MP3's to make room as I'm sure overtime you could probably fill a 40gb drive (a dozen or so songs is 1GB)
An HD download option would have been good for the more popular titles. Hopeful.
Some great additions are the ability to capture your performances in either audio, video or snapshots (via PS3 Eye) and upload them for the singstar community to rate, comment or just laugh at you. I did have a small issue with the connection hanging and disconnecting while browsing the community pages but no issues at the singstore.
Shoutout to the Kiwi that was sitting in the spotlight section for their video of "Always on my mind" -Petshop Boys.
Overall I think it is great and adding to your song library will extend this titles life for as long as your voice could hold out.

 | Awesome Game - But...
 Reviewed by Vince from Lower Hutt, NZ on December 10th, 2007
They have made the new singstar amazing! It is visually impressive especially on my High Definition TV and Home Theatre. The wallpapers that come with the game change the theme of the game including backgrounds, theme music and colour schemes - all beautiful.
The online component is awesome too. There were supposed to be 300+ songs released on day one but the reason SingStar wasn't realeased on it's original release date (in August) was that there were issues with the SingStore and SingStar Community online. I'm guessing they've only released 41 songs to start with as a pilot to make sure they can handle the volume of users - and from the amount of crazy and funny videos I've seen uploaded already I think it's going to be really popular! I guess if we were to get 300+ songs on day one we would have been waiting even longer!
Warning for High Def TV and Home Theatre users: There is a lag issue with the sound which means the songs are delayed and your voice doesn't register immediately. This is a VERY frustrating problem and I spent all weekend trying different settings to get it right... with no luck. Luckily Samsung have accepted this fault and are sending around a technician ASAP to sort it out. Let me know if anyone else has this problem and I'll post the results (may just be a Samsung thing...).
All in all once the lag issue is fixed, our crazy nights of out of control singing will be back on track!!
